Key features and amenities in premium extended stay hotels
Premium extended stay hotels distinguish themselves through a curated selection of amenities designed for comfort and convenience. Spacious suites with separate living and sleeping areas provide ample space for relaxation and productivity. Many properties offer fully equipped kitchens, allowing guests to prepare meals and feel at home during their longer stay.
Connectivity is a top priority, with high-speed internet and dedicated workspaces ensuring guests can stay connected for business or leisure. Award winning properties often include wellness facilities, such as fitness centers and pools, enhancing the overall experience. The integration of technology, from mobile check-in to smart room controls, further elevates the guest journey.

Key statistics on premium extended stay booking
- Projected market size in 2034: 179.6 billion USD
- Market size in 2024: 62.4 billion USD
- Extended stay hotels in the US market size in 2024: 19.4 billion USD
Frequently asked questions about premium extended stay booking
What defines a premium extended stay hotel?
A premium extended stay hotel offers accommodations designed for longer stays, featuring upscale amenities such as fully equipped kitchens, spacious living areas, and personalized services.
Why are premium extended stay hotels gaining popularity?
The rise of remote work, increased corporate relocations, and travelers seeking flexible, home-like accommodations have contributed to the growing demand for premium extended stay hotels.
Which companies are leading in the premium extended stay hotel market?
Companies like Extended Stay America and ROOST are notable players in the premium extended stay hotel market, offering upscale accommodations tailored for longer stays.
